Early Organ Composer Anniversaries in 2017

In 2017 the anniversaries of numerous composers can be commemorated, albeit some of their birth and death dates are not known for certain. Some names need no introduction, but there are also several lesser-known names here whose compositions are well worth exploring.

OHS 2016: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, The Organ Historical Society’s Annual Convention, June 26–July 2, 2016

The Organ Historical Society celebrated its 60th anniversary in Philadelphia from June 26–July 2, 2016, with a memorably diverse array of instruments and concerts, from an organ by David Tannenberg from 1791 with a handful of stops and no pedals to the gargantuan creations at Atlantic City Boardwalk Hall and Macy’s Center City store.
